    Smoke/Carbon Monoxide Alarms (New Scotland Legislation)

    Looks like you need 1 x smoke upper landing 1 x smoke downstairs hall 1 x smoke living room (or the most frequented room) 1 x heat in kitchen All above to be interlinked. 1 x monoxide detector (installed outside the cupboard door) This does not need to be interlinked. I only use Aico products.

    EUROSEC CP8L anti-tamper / rewire

    Put the panel in installing mode and this deactivates all tampers. Remove the +12v on the panel PCB(this will cover down the PIR's).
